Two tractor trailers, each \(16 \mathrm{~m}\) long and \(4.0 \mathrm{~m}\) tall, are parked next to each other as shown in Figure P18.70. A light wind that is blowing at \(5.0 \mathrm{~m} / \mathrm{s}\) in the parking lot but at \(20 \mathrm{~m} / \mathrm{s}\) between the trailers causes the air pressure between them to drop. What is the magnitude of the force exerted by the air on each trailer? (Use \(1.0 \mathrm{~kg} / \mathrm{m}^{3}\) for the air mass density.)
